💨 Abstract

Venezuela's PDVSA is filling tankers with stored crude and fuel oil due to mounting inventories and U.S. actions against Venezuela-linked ships. The U.S. has intercepted several tankers, causing a backlog in Venezuelan waters. PDVSA is draining inventories to avoid production cuts, with most inventories in the western region near normal levels due to Chevron's continued exports.
